What principle aims to determine the cost of insurance based on large amounts of historical data?

The principle that aims to determine the cost of insurance based on large amounts of historical data is the Law of Large Numbers. This principle states that as the size of a sample increases, the estimated outcomes become more accurate and closer to the expected value. In insurance, this means that with a large enough pool of policyholders, insurance companies can predict losses and set premiums accordingly. By relying on historical data from a significant number of policyholders, insurers can understand the likelihood of various risks and ultimately calculate the necessary premiums to cover these risks.

While the Law of Averages is often mentioned in similar contexts, it does not have the same statistical foundation as the Law of Large Numbers and can sometimes be misinterpreted. Probability theory is a broader mathematical framework that underpins the calculations used in insurance but does not specifically focus on the aggregation of large data sets impacting cost. Risk assessment involves evaluating potential risks to minimize impacts but does not directly relate to the statistical principle of using large historical data to set insurance costs. Therefore, the Law of Large Numbers is the correct answer as it directly relates to using extensive data to inform insurance pricing.
